What happened
Diana Shnaider defeated world number one Aryna Sabalenka in a dramatic quarter-final match at the French Open, with a final score of 3-6, 7-5, 6-0. After losing the first set and trailing in the second, Shnaider mounted a remarkable comeback, ultimately dominating the final set. Sabalenka, who had been the tournament favorite, struggled to maintain her form amid challenging windy conditions.
This match marks a significant milestone for Shnaider, who is seeded 25th, as she secures her place in the semi-finals. The victory is considered one of the biggest upsets in recent French Open history, showcasing Shnaider's skill and determination under pressure.
The Context
Aryna Sabalenka entered the tournament as the top seed and a strong contender for the title, having reached her 14th consecutive grand slam quarter-final.
